Since its inception in 1954, the church of scientology has been involved in a number of controversies, including its stance on psychiatry, scientologys legitimacy as a religion, the churchs aggressive attitude in dealing with its perceived enemies and critics, allegations of mistreatment of members, and predatory financial practices, for example the high cost of religious training. Paulette cooper born july 26, 1942 is an american author and journalist whose writing against the church of scientology resulted in harassment from scientologists. Thats the bank talking its almost second nature for scientologists to blame the bank on every thought, consideration, and decision that isnt fully in agreement with the needs and wants, and goals and aims of the church. Hubbard characterized scientology as a religion, and in 1953 he incorporated the church of scientology in camden, new jersey.
